Abstract | The utility model relates to the technical field of lenses, and discloses a lens capable of improving light utilization rate, which comprises a substrate, an LED lamp, a lampshade and a lens, dustproof mechanisms are respectively arranged on two sides of the lampshade close to the top end, and dismounting mechanisms are respectively arranged on two ends of the lampshade close to the middle section; the dustproof mechanism comprises a motor, a partition box, a rotating shaft, a fan, a plate groove, a fixing plate, a vent hole and an air guide plate, the output end of the motor is fixedly installed at one end of the rotating shaft, the rotating shaft penetrates through the fixing plate, the outer wall of the rotating shaft is rotationally connected with the fixing plate through a bearing, and the fan is fixedly installed on the outer wall of the rotating shaft.
